Clerk - Clerks sell stamps, take incoming mail, sort and distribute the mail in addition to other clerical functions. This position also assists the public with general mailing needs, such as completing a change of address, mail holds, giving out post office box keys, etc.

The Junior Security Evaluator performs conformance testing services to various security standards, such as Postal and FIPS 140-2. Conformance testing involves assessing designs and implementations for compliance to established requirements. It also involves documentation, software, hardware, physical security, logical security, functional and operational testing, and evaluation, as well as test planning and reporting. Other tasks may include creating new testing procedures, testing tools, and report templates.
